百度试题 结果1 题目socket(AF_INET,SOCK_DGRAM,0);该函数的功能是___。相关知识点: 试题来源: 解析反馈 收藏
(又名AF_LOCAL,在POSIX1.g标准中指定),它代表地址家族(addressfamily):UNIX。其他比较旧的系统可能会将地址家族表示成域(domain)或协议家族(protocolfamily),并使用其缩写PF而非AF。类似地,AF_LOCAL(在2000~2001年标准化)将代替AF_UNIX 面向网络的 家族名:AF_INET 或者地址家族:因特网。另一个地址家族AF_INET...
sockfd = socket(AF_INET, SOCK_DGRAM, 0); cliaddr.sin_family = AF_INET; cliaddr.sin_port = htons(UDPPORT); cliaddr.sin_addr.s_addr = inet_addr("127.0.0.1"); addrlen = sizeof(struct sockaddr_in); while (1) { printf("please input send msg:"); scanf("%s",msg_send.data); ...
SOCK_DGRAM是基于UDP的,专门用于局域网,基于广播;SOCK_STREAM 是数据流,一般是tcp/ip协议的编程;SOCK_DGRAM是数据报,是udp协议网络编程 【AF_INET和AF_UNIX】 1、AF_INET不仅可以用作本机的跨进程通信,同样的可以用于不同机器之间的通信,其就是为了在不同机器之间进行网络互联传递数据而生。而AF_UNIX则只能用于...
int socket(int domain,int type,int protocol); 第一个参数domain设置为“AF_INET”。 第二个参数是套接口的类型:SOCK_STREAM或 SOCK_DGRAM。第三个参数设置为0。 系统调用socket()只返回一个套接口描述符,如果出错,则返回-1。 [目录] bind() 一旦你有了一个套接口以后,下一步就是把套接口绑定到本地计...
在使用套接字之前,必须先初始化。WSADATA wsaData;WORD sockVer = MAKEWORD(2, 2);WSAStartup(sockVer, &wsaData);
int fd = socket (PF_PACKET, SOCK_DGRAM, IPPROTO_TCP); 3 NETLINK协议簇 这种方式是用户模式和kernel的IP网络配置之间的推荐接口。 综上所述,真正能够实现操作链路层数据的只有三种方式: int fd = socket (PF_INET, SOCK_PACKET, IPPROTO_TCP); ...
SOCKET fd;structsockaddr_inaddr;fd = socket(AF_INET, SOCK_DGRAM,0);if(fd ==-1) {returnEF_INVALID_SOCKET; }memset(&addr,0,sizeof(struct sockaddr_in)); addr.sin_family = AF_INET;if(localip !=NULL) { addr.sin_addr = *localip; ...
百度试题 结果1 题目SOCK_DGRAM英语全写名称SOCK_DGRAM表示产生数据报套接字,sock是socket的全写,那DGRAM的全写是什么 相关知识点: 试题来源: 解析 diagram,报文 反馈 收藏
百度试题 结果1 题目socket套接字的三种类型:流式套接字 (SOCK_STREAM)、数据报套接字(SOCK_DGRAM) 及___。相关知识点: 试题来源: 解析 原始套接字(SOCK_RAW) 反馈 收藏